We've known about
Playtonic Games' upcoming 3D platformer
Yooka-Laylee for some time now, but it's finally getting some time in the spotlight during
E3 2016 from June 14th through the 16th in Los Angeles.
Source: Playtonic Games
via Engadget RSS Feed
http://ift.tt/1YbqXzB